          <title>Unzip files problem</title>
          <link>https://interactivetools.com/forum/forum-posts.php?postNum=2192952#post2192952</link>
          <description><![CDATA[Hi,<br /><br />Never had a problem unzipping files before but I'm having a problem with the cmsbuilder_1_20 zipped folder.<br /><br />I'm using Windows Vista and when I try to extract the files, it fails because there are files and folders with the same name - e.g. cmsAdmin folder has same name as cmsAdmin file. So it won't extract them.<br /><br />Help?<br /><br />Thanks.<br /><br />---------------------<br />UPDATE:<br />---------------------<br /><br />Problem solved (I think so far).<br /><br />Downloaded WinZip and used that to unzip files. Worked without a hitch. All files seem to have been extracted. Now I just have to upload and see if CMS Builder works.<br />]]></description>
